2. TOP-5 Causes of Red Blinking and How to Remove Them
Red is the most common signal that indicates mechanical blockages or power problems, and let's look at typical scenarios and how to solve them.
Clogging of the main filter or dust collector
If the robot flashes red 3 times in a row with pause, with a probability of 95% to blame clogged filter or overcrowded garbage container. This is the most harmless mistake, but it can not be ignored: prolonged work with a clog leads to overheating of the engine and its failure.
- π§Ή Remove the dust collector and clean it of debris. 2T) Check the water tank as well.
- π Wash it. HEPA-filter under running water (if it is reusable) or replace it with a new one (for disposable ones).
- π Blow the pipes with compressed air (for example, a dryer in cold blowing mode).
Preventive advice: Clean the filter after every 3-4 cleaning cycle, in homes with animals or heavy dust loads, more often.
Problems with the side brush
Red blinking 1 time per second often indicates blockage of the side brush.
- π§Ά Wrapped hair, threads or wool
- π§ Breakage of the brush attachment (crack in the plastic holder)
- π Bearing jamming
To fix the malfunction:
- Shut the robot off the power.
- Remove the side brush by pressing the lock (on most models it is located on the side).
- Clean the axis of the coiled hair and check its rotation manually - it should be smooth.
- If the brush does not rotate or creaks, replace it (Article for Mi Robot: ZNMS02WM).

Battery malfunction
If the robot blinks red continuously and doesn't respond to charging, the battery may be the problem.
- β‘ Charging is only in the off state
- π Working time has been reduced to 10-15 minutes
- π₯ The battery swelled (see when removing the lower cover)
Diagnosis:
- Check the battery voltage with a multimeter (normal for Li-ion: 14.4-16.8 V).
- If the voltage is below 12V, the battery is discharged to zero and may not recover.
- Try calibration: completely discharge the robot, then charge to 100% without interruptions.
β οΈ Warning: If the battery is swelling or has visible damage, do not try to charge it - it is dangerous! Immediately remove the battery and dispose of it at a special reception point.
The cost of a new battery for Xiaomi Mi Robot - from 2,500 to 4000 rubles.When replacing, choose the original battery with the label BMS-XR01 Certified analogues from Baseus.
Problems with the docking station
If the blinking only starts when you try to charge, it's the docking station's fault.
- π Socket β connect another device to make sure there is power.
- π Station and robot contacts: they must be clean and not bent.
- π¦ Power supply - voltage at the output should be 20 V (checked by a multimeter).
Solution: Clean the contacts with alcohol, bend them carefully with a screwdriver if necessary. If the power supply does not give the desired voltage, replace it (original art. CDQ02ZM).
Error of the collision sensor
Red blinking 2 times with pause may indicate a malfunction of the bumper or its sensors. This is a common problem after falls or heavy impacts.
- Press the bumper with your hand - it should be easy to bend and return to the original position.
- When pressed, a micro-switch should be heard.
- If the bumper is jammed, disassemble it and check the springs.

3.Orange blinking: problems with navigation and sensors
The orange color signals a navigation system malfunction, and it could be a software glitch or a hardware breakdown. Let's look at the main reasons.
Failure of the gyroscope or accelerometer
If the robot flashes orange and spins in place or spirals, orientation sensors are to blame, a common problem after firmware updates or falls from height.
How to fix it:
- π Reboot the robot (hold the power button for 10 seconds).
- π± Update the firmware through the Mi Home app (Firmwer section) β Verification of updates).
- π οΈ If the failure is repeated, the gyroscope calibration is required (instruction in Section 5).
Pollution LDS-sensor)
Laser-navigated models (Mi Robot Vacuum-Mop 2 Pro, Dreame) D10 Plus) orange flashing may indicate clogging of the lens LDS. Symptoms:
- π€ The robot goes blind and hits the furniture.
- π Rotates at 360.Β° every 30 seconds
- π The map in the application is not built or distorted
Cleanup LDS:
- Turn off the robot and wait for the laser module to stop (1-2 minutes).
- Gently wipe the lens (located under a transparent cap) with a soft lilaless napkin.
- Do not use alcohol or abrasive materials!
β οΈ Warning: If the robot doesn't build a map after cleaning, check the transparency of the cap. Over time, it gets cloudy from dust, in which case a replacement is required (article) LDS-COVER-01).
Damage to the anti-fall sensors
Orange blinking 4 times in a row could mean that the infrared sensors that prevent the stairs from falling malfunction.
- ποΈ Clean sensors (located at the bottom, on the sides of the main brush).
- π¦ Integrity of wiring β often wires are rubbed against the wheels.
- π Sensor height: If a robot falls off the carpet, it may have become contaminated or displaced.
To diagnose, flip the robot over and shine a flashlight on the sensors, and if they don't respond to light (no clicking of the relay), you need a replacement.
4.Blue blinking: Connection and firmware issues
Blue usually indicates problems with Wi-Fi, updates or sync, and unlike red or orange, it is more often software failures than hardware failures.
Failed firmware update
If the robot blinks blue continuously for more than 10 minutes, it probably crashed when it upgraded.
- πΆ Unstable Internet connection
- π Discharged battery (less than 20%)
- π Interrupted process (for example, power is turned off)
How to restore:
- Hold the power button for 15 seconds for a hard reset.
- Connect the robot to charging and wait for full charging (at least 1 hour).
- Re-run the update via the app without using mobile internet (wi-fi only).

4.2. problems with Wi-Fi connection
Blue blinking at a frequency of 1 time in 2 seconds signals problems with the network.
- π Wrong Wi-Fi Password
- π‘ Too weak signal (robot far from router)
- π Using 5 GHz instead of 2.4 GHz (most Xiaomi robots don't support 5 GHz)
Decision:
- π± Reconnect the robot to the network through the application (Settings) β Wi-Fi).
- π Reboot the router.
- πΆ If the signal is weak, use a repeater or move the robot closer to the router for the setup time.
π‘
Xiaomi robots only work with 2.4 GHz networks. If your router broadcasts both frequencies under the same name, divide them in the router settings.

5. White flashing: engine and turbine brush errors
The white light is the rarest, but also the most alarming, and it indicates problems with the fan engine or the main brush, and ignoring this error can lead to engine failure and expensive repairs.
Blocking of the turbine brush
If the robot blinks white 2 times in a row, check:
- π§Ή Main brush for the presence of wound hair or threads.
- π§ Bearings of brushes - they should rotate without jamming.
- π Engine: when manually rotating the brush should not be foreign sounds (squeaking, coding).
Cleaning instructions:
- Remove the brush by pressing the locks on the sides.
- Remove debris from the axle and check the integrity of the rubber nozzles.
- Lubricate the bearings with silicone lubrication (do not use WD-40!).
Failure of the fan engine
White flashing light without pause is a sign of problems with the suction fan.
- π Clogging of the duct between the dust collector and the engine.
- π₯ Overheating of the engine due to prolonged work with a clog.
- π οΈ Wear of engine brushes (relevant for robots older than 3 years).
Diagnosis:
- Listen to the robot in maximum power mode. Normal sound is a smooth hum. Problem sound is a grinding, vibration or intermittent sound.
- Check the suction force: put your hand against the nozzle - the airflow should be stable.
β οΈ Note: If the fan engine fails, it will cost 3,000 to 5,000 rubles to replace it. In some cases, it is cheaper to buy a new robot, especially if the model is outdated (for example, Mi Robot). 1S).
6. Universal methods of error resetting
If you canβt determine the cause of the blinking or the robot doesnβt respond to the cleanup, try resetting the errors in one of the following ways:
6.1 Mild reboot
Suitable for eliminating temporary failures:
- Press and hold the power button for 10 seconds.
- Wait until the robot turns off and switches on again.
- Check if the blinking persists.
6.2. Annex discharge
For models that support Mi Home or Dreame:
- Open the app and select your robot.
- Go to Settings. β Additionally. β Resetting errors.
- Click Clear Error Status.
Hard Reset (Severe Reset)
Restores factory settings, erasing all maps and settings:
- Turn off the robot.
- Press the Power and Home button (or Spot Cleaning, depending on the model) for 15 seconds.
- After the reset, the robot will emit an audible signal.
β οΈ Attention: Hard reset removes all stored maps of the premises, and after the procedure, you will have to reconfigure the cleaning areas and virtual walls.
Calibration of the gyroscope and sensors
If the robot flashes orange and moves chaoticly, calibrate:
- Place the robot on a flat surface (not on a carpet!).
- Press the power button for 5 seconds until you hear the beep.
- Wait until the process is complete (the robot will rotate in place).
π‘
If after calibration the robot still "drunk" (moves along the curve), check the mounting of the main brush - its distortion can knock down the gyroscope.
